Sinai Pearl marble, commonly known as Triesta Marble, is one of Egypt’s most recognized natural stones, admired for its warm beige-grey tones and distinctive fossil patterns. Sourced from deep within the Sinai region, this marble is more than just beautiful; it's built to last.

With verified test results from an ISO-certified lab under European Standards, Sinai Pearl marble proves its durability, low water absorption, frost resistance, and excellent slip resistance, making it ideal for both indoor and outdoor use.

Key Characteristics of Sinai Pearl Marble

Property

Value

Description

Density

2,625 KG/m³

Indicates excellent material strength

Porosity

0.195%

Extremely low water absorption

Flexural Strength

14.6 MPa

Resistant to bending stress

Compressive Strength

83.4 MPa

Withstands heavy loads

Frost Resistance

87 MPa

Ideal for cold weather zones

Slip Resistance (SRV)

Wet: 45 / Dry: 49

Safe for pools and patios

Abrasion Resistance

13.1 MPa

Outstanding surface durability

Thermal Expansion

1.21 × 10⁻⁶

Stable under temperature changes

Sinai Pearl Marble Usage

Sinai Pearl Marble is perfect for:  

1. Interior flooring and walls – honed or polished for a clean luxury finish

2. Staircases – supplied with custom edge profiles

3. Outdoor paving – Tumbled or acid-tumbled French pattern for walkways and patios

4. Facades & wall cladding – brushed, bush-hammered, or sandblasted for texture and durability

5. Landscaping & pool surrounds – Pearl marble is slip-resistant, elegant, and long-lasting.
